National Inter-School Track & Field Championships 2007
‘A’ Girls Triple Jump Final
Friday, 6 July 2007 at Choa Chu Kang Stadium

Story and pictures by Red Sports reader, Shaun Chook. Thanks.

Jeolinita Yeo of Victoria Junior College won the ‘A’ Girls Triple Jump Final with a winning jump of 10.91m at this year’s National Inter-School Track & Field Championships.

Having won two silver medals in 2006, her performance this year proved to be sweet success for the 18 year old. Keeping pace with Jeolinita were Shi Qian of Raffles Junior College and Ang Shi Ting of Hwa Chong Institution. The competition was relatively stiff, with the top eight competitors clearing the 10m mark. Eventually, it was Shi Qian who won silver with a jump of 10.77m while Shi Ting got the bronze with a distance of 10.69m. Jeolinita would eventually go on to add the Long Jump gold to her collection.
